    Aberdeen City Council is developing its next Local Transport Strategy which will cover the period from 2023-2030 and we need your help. What is a Local Transport Strategy? A Local Transport Strategy (LTS) is a high-level transport plan which looks at the transport needs of a local authority area. ​ It sets out a series of actions and outcomes to meet those needs over a set period of time. ​ It considers transport’s...   • Community Council Governance Review Stage 2

    Aberdeen City Council is currently reviewing the Scheme of Establishment for Community Councils, the associated guidance documents and some boundary changes. The report providing the responses from Stage 1 consultation was discussed at Council on 13 December. The Local Government Scotland Act 1973 requires any amendments to the Scheme to be advertised locally to seek representations from members of the public.   • New Scots Refugee Integration Strategy Consultation

    Thank you for taking part in the New Scots Refugee Integration Strategy, The New Scots Refugee Integration Strategy is a strategy to help refugees and asylum seekers settle in Scotland . It was developed with the involvement of more than 700 asylum seekers and refugees and has been endorsed by the United Nations Refugee Agency .
